CAS 399-68-8
:4-Fluoro-1H-indole-2-carboxylic acid
Description:
4-Fluoro-1H-indole-2-carboxylic acid is an organic compound characterized by its indole structure, which consists of a fused benzene and pyrrole ring. The presence of a carboxylic acid group (-COOH) at the 2-position and a fluorine atom at the 4-position of the indole ring contributes to its unique chemical properties. This compound is typically a white to off-white solid and is soluble in polar solvents, such as water and alcohols, due to the carboxylic acid functionality. It exhibits acidic behavior, capable of donating a proton in solution. The fluorine substituent can influence the compound's reactivity and biological activity, making it of interest in medicinal chemistry and drug development. Additionally, 4-Fluoro-1H-indole-2-carboxylic acid may participate in various chemical reactions, including nucleophilic substitutions and coupling reactions, which are valuable in synthetic organic chemistry. Its applications may extend to the development of pharmaceuticals, agrochemicals, and other functional materials.
